Doppler Ultrasound

Doppler ultrasound is a non-invasive medical imaging technique that uses high-frequency sound waves to produce images of the inside of the body and evaluate blood flow through vessels.

Principle

The Doppler effect is the principle behind this technology. It states that the frequency of sound waves changes when they encounter a moving object, such as red blood cells. The change in frequency is proportional to the velocity of the moving object.

Types of Doppler Ultrasound

  • Continuous Wave (CW) Doppler: uses continuous high-frequency sound waves to measure blood flow.
  • Pulsed Wave (PW) Doppler: uses pulses of high-frequency sound waves to measure blood flow and provide information on the depth of the vessel.
  • Color Doppler: displays blood flow in color, with different colors indicating direction and velocity of blood flow.
  • Power Doppler: sensitive to low-velocity blood flow and provides information on the presence or absence of blood flow.

Clinical Applications

  • Vascular disease diagnosis: evaluates blood flow in arteries and veins, detects stenosis, thrombosis, and varicose veins.
  • Pregnancy monitoring: assesses fetal well-being, monitors umbilical cord blood flow, and detects potential complications.
  • Cardiology: evaluates cardiac function, measures blood flow through heart valves, and detects cardiac abnormalities.
  • Transcranial Doppler: evaluates blood flow in the brain, detects vasospasm, and monitors cerebral circulation.

Benefits and Risks

Benefits: non-invasive, painless, relatively low-cost, and does not use ionizing radiation. Risks: generally considered safe, but may cause discomfort or anxiety in some patients.

Equipment and Training

Doppler ultrasound equipment includes a transducer, a console, and a display screen. Operators require specialized training in ultrasound technology and Doppler principles to perform and interpret exams accurately.

Frequently Asked Questions (FAQs)

What is a Doppler ultrasound?
A non-invasive test using sound waves to evaluate blood flow.

Why is a Doppler ultrasound performed?
To diagnose and monitor conditions affecting blood vessels and blood flow.

What areas of the body can be examined with Doppler ultrasound?
Legs, arms, brain, and abdominal organs.

Is a Doppler ultrasound painful?
No, it is generally painless.

How long does a Doppler ultrasound take?
Typically 15-60 minutes.

Do I need to prepare for a Doppler ultrasound?
Usually no special preparation is required.

Can I eat or drink before a Doppler ultrasound?
Yes, unless specified by the doctor.

Will I be exposed to radiation during a Doppler ultrasound?
No, it uses sound waves, not radiation.

Can children and pregnant women have a Doppler ultrasound?
Yes, it is considered safe for both.

Are the results of a Doppler ultrasound available immediately?
Usually, the doctor will discuss the results after reviewing them.
